summ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Bruce Evans <bde@FreeBSD.org>1997-12-20 00:13:51 +0000
committerBruce Evans <bde@FreeBSD.org>1997-12-20 00:13:51 +0000
commitb1c3237adf6e7b44ac60457dd6a76e9aafafe854 (patch)
treee6c9c5bc30e7424288459330b59951c3bbd8c418
parentc5a1016bf4685636c585603fc9d0b165a8cb0a9b (diff)
Notes
-rw-r--r--sys/netnatm/natm.h2
-rw-r--r--sys/netnatm/natm_pcb.c3
2 files changed, 4 insertions, 1 deletions
diff --git a/sys/netnatm/natm.h b/sys/netnatm/natm.h
index 2edfd577ba90..45048d78516e 100644
--- a/sys/netnatm/natm.h
+++ b/sys/netnatm/natm.h
@@ -113,7 +113,7 @@ LIST_HEAD(npcblist, natmpcb);
/* global data structures */
-struct npcblist natm_pcbs; /* global list of pcbs */
+extern struct npcblist natm_pcbs; /* global list of pcbs */
extern struct ifqueue natmintrq; /* natm packet input queue */
#define NATM_STAT
#ifdef NATM_STAT
diff --git a/sys/netnatm/natm_pcb.c b/sys/netnatm/natm_pcb.c
index 1b0067a78051..16e3a34ca894 100644
--- a/sys/netnatm/natm_pcb.c
+++ b/sys/netnatm/natm_pcb.c
@@ -41,6 +41,7 @@
#include <sys/systm.h>
#include <sys/malloc.h>
#include <sys/socket.h>
+#include <sys/socketvar.h>
#include <net/if.h>
@@ -48,6 +49,8 @@
#include <netnatm/natm.h>
+struct npcblist natm_pcbs;
+
/*
* npcb_alloc: allocate a npcb [in the free state]
*/